    Before you get too excited and run off to KFC, just know that their latest promotion “Watt a Box” is only available in India –  at least for now.

    After the fast food chain won a Grand Prix award at the Loeries for their innovative use of bone conduction to let customers listen to music at their tables without disturbing anyone else in Bloemfontein outlets, it’s good to keep up with KFC’s (sometimes) ridiculously cool campaigns.

    Launching the 5-in-1 meal box with a 6 100mAh battery bank stashed into one side, the advertising geniuses behind the campaign, BGR, reports:

    The box comes with magnetic flaps and contains your usual meal but has a power bank integrated on its side. The box also comes with micro-USB and Lightning cables to charge your iPhone or Android smartphones.

    The battery bank is then removable for later use, so you can still charge your phone on the go.

    However, there is one problem, which the company warned the public about:

    We put an iPhone 5s to charge, which gained 17% battery after charging for half-an-hour. But the downside was that the power bank was drained during this process. We recharged the power bank to 100 percent and tried to charge a Redmi Note 3. But the power bank ran out of juice again with the phone gaining just 7 percent of charge.
